The most popular way for an amendment to the Constitution to be ratified is by two-third of both chambers of Congress proposing an amendment which then has to be ratified by either three-fourths of state conventions or state legislatures.

In the spirit of American democracy, the State Government should act according to the will of the people which means that individuals will be able to influence decisions on the ratification of amendments.

Indeed the Twenty-first amendments proves the influence that individuals have. This Amendment was passed by State convention where delegates from states were chosen to represent the people. The delegates were only chosen based on whether they would vote yes or no to the amendment.

<h3>What is multicultural education?</h3>

Multicultural education can be defined as a form of education which is aimed at nurturing admiration and help children to appreciate diverse ethnocultural heritage, especially by imbibing greater knowledge and understanding on how to navigate various cultures in them.

This ultimately implies that, the main goal of multicultural education is to help children appreciate their own culture and cultural differences, in order to ensure they have culturally responsible behaviors.
